Join us on a scenic holiday adventure through Dovercourt, Harwich, and the Suffolk coast. From Martello Towers to boat graveyards, this video captures the charm, history, and natural beauty of England’s east coast. 📍 Timeline of Locations Visited: • Dovercourt coastal road & beach @0:18 • Our holiday bungalow in Dovercourt @2:55 • Martello Tower & Clacton-on-Sea beach @3:21 • Final stretch to Pin Mill @3:50 • Pin Mill & boat graveyard @6:55 • Orwell Bridge (built 1982) @9:09 • Low Bridge on the A137 (rail crossing) @10:48 • Flatford Mill, Suffolk (John Constable country) @13:22 • Harwich Quay & LV18 @23:27 • Harwich mural & beach @30:24 • Mistley & River Stour @35:02 • Felixstowe beach & Landguard Nature Reserve @41:54 • Stour & Orwell Walk & Suffolk Coast Path @48:24 🧭 Interesting Facts & Highlights: • Dovercourt Beach is a Blue Flag beach with twin cast-iron lighthouses built in the 1860s — a rare sight in Essex. • Martello Towers were built between 1808–1812 to defend against Napoleon. Essex once had 11 along its coast. • Pin Mill’s boat graveyard is a photographer’s dream — best viewed 30 minutes either side of high tide. • Orwell Bridge spans 1,287m and was the UK’s longest pre-stressed concrete span when built in 1982. • Flatford Mill is a Grade I listed site immortalised by John Constable’s painting “The Hay Wain”. • Harwich Quay was a naval base in both World Wars and the departure point for the Mayflower in 1620. • Harwich Mural was painted by local students in 1982 and redesigned in 1995 — a graffiti-free community artwork. • Felixstowe Beach stretches 4 miles and includes South Beach (Blue Flag) and North Beach backed by Seafront Gardens. • Landguard Nature Reserve is a rare vegetated shingle spit and SSSI, home to over 600 flora species and nesting birds. • Stour & Orwell Walk is a 42-mile coastal trail linking Felixstowe to Cattawade via Ipswich, rich in wildlife and views. 💬 Enjoyed the journey?
